Victor Harbour Rock 'n' Roll Festival Cancelled

Posted by: Gareth   on:  30/06/2020   Category: news

Another major dance event has been cancelled due to Coronavirus. The Victor Harbour Rock 'n' Roll Festival won't go ahead in 2020. The decision to cancel was apparently due to uncertainty around restrictions on public gatherings in South Australia. However, organisers have advised the event will take place in 2021. It has been a major feature on Australia's rock 'n' roll dance calendar for many years.

Their email explains "The amount of time, planning and 100+ volunteers involved to program, prepare and promote a festival of this scale, and the current uncertainty regarding COVID-19 restrictions on large gatherings, we had to make the decision to cancel this year's event. The Festival team are now focusing on delivering an even better event next year – 17-19 September 2021."

Victor Harbour is a seaside town 84 kilometres south of Adelaide. It's a major tourist destination featuring many local attractions, particularly its spectacular scenery. The Rock 'n' Roll Festival has been an annual feature on the events program in Spring. Multiple indoor and outdoor dance sessions are held over a weekend, beginning on the Friday night.

Hotel bookings need to be made well in advance, as hundreds of visitors descend on the town to participate. Many arrive in hot-rods and dressed in 1950s theme. Those who drop by will enjoy watching a spectacular array of rock 'n' roll dance performed by enthusiasts from around the country. Top-rated local and interstate bands will provide continual music from the rock 'n' roll era.

For interstate and international visitors, a day trip to join in the fun is highly recommended. However, traffic in and out of the region can be heavy over the weekend, so it's best to start out early.
